The zero coupon yield curve shows an unambiguous relationship between the effective yield (yield to maturity) and term to maturity and is not affected by the fact that individual bonds are issued with differing coupons. The discount function, denoted by δ(t), is the current price of a risk-free, zero-coupon bond paying one dollar at time t.
